LESER Type 811/821 Safety Relief Valve
Product Overview

The LESER Type 811/821 Pilot-Operated Safety Relief Valves are designed for precision pressure relief and environmental safety in high-pressure industrial systems. The Type 811 features pop action for rapid gas relief, while the Type 821’s modulate action ensures proportional opening, reducing emissions and noise for vapor, gas, and liquid applications. Fully compliant with API 526, these valves offer exceptional tightness up to 97% of set pressure and operate reliably up to 426 bar. Their robust design and integrated backflow preventer make them ideal for critical applications in petrochemicals, energy, and LNG/LPG industries, prioritizing both safety and environmental responsibility.

Key Features
  • Precision Control: Type 811 (Pop Action) for rapid gas relief, Type 821 (Modulate Action) for proportional opening with reduced emissions.
  • Environmental Safety: Non-flowing pilot design minimizes media loss and emissions.
  • API 526 Compliance: Ensures seamless integration with industry-standard systems.
  • High Tightness: Maintains tightness up to 97% of set pressure for enhanced safety.
  • Robust Back Pressure Capability: Handles back pressures up to 70% of set pressure.
  • Durable Materials: Constructed with SA 216 WCB, SA 351 CF8M, and optional Monel or Hastelloy.
  • Integrated Safety Features: Backflow preventer and supplementary loading system for operational reliability.
  • Low Maintenance: Designed for extended valve life with minimal media flow through the pilot.
Technical Specifications
Parameter Type 811 (Pop Action) Type 821 (Modulate Action)
Set Pressure (CE) 2.5–256 bar (36–3705 psig) 1–426 bar (15–6179 psig)
Set Pressure (ASME) 2.5–256 bar (36–3705 psig) 1–689 bar (15–10000 psig)
Temperature Range (CE) -45°C to 200°C (-49°F to 392°F), Special: -162°C to 300°C -45°C to 200°C (-49°F to 392°F), Special: -162°C to 300°C
Temperature Range (ASME) -49°F to 392°F, Special: -259.6°F to 572°F -49°F to 392°F, Special: -259.6°F to 572°F
Nominal Diameter at Inlet DN 25–DN 200 (NPS 1–NPS 8) DN 25–DN 200 (NPS 1–NPS 8)
Actual Orifice Diameter (d₀) 11–180 mm (0.433–7.087 in) 11–180 mm (0.433–7.087 in)
Actual Orifice Area (A₀) 95–25446.9 mm² (0.147–39.443 in²) 95–25446.9 mm² (0.147–39.443 in²)
Flange Rating Inlet PN 10–PN 250, ASME Class 150–1500 PN 10–PN 400, ASME Class 150–2500
Body Material 1.0619, 1.4408, SA 216 WCB, SA 351 CF8M, SA 352 LCB, SA 494 M35-1 (Monel), SA 494 CX2MW (Hastelloy) 1.0619, 1.4408, SA 216 WCB, SA 351 CF8M, SA 352 LCB, SA 494 M35-1 (Monel), SA 494 CX2MW (Hastelloy)
Seat Gasket Soft sealing, metallic, sealing plate Soft sealing, metallic, sealing plate
Load Type Medium-controlled Medium-controlled

Frequently Asked Questions
How does the Type 821 reduce emissions?

Its modulate action opens proportionally to overpressure, minimizing product loss and emissions.

Are these valves suitable for high-pressure systems?

Yes, they handle pressures up to 426 bar (6179 psig) for Type 821 and 256 bar (3705 psig) for Type 811.

What is the benefit of the backflow preventer?

It enhances safety by preventing reverse flow, integrated as a standard component.

Can these valves be tested during operation?

Yes, the supplementary loading system allows function testing and adjustment without downtime.

What materials are available for harsh environments?

Options include Monel and Hastelloy for corrosion-resistant applications.
